Intended as a systematic and coherent defense of the Christian faith, Pascals Thoughts (Penses) were assembled after his death from the scattered and unfinished writings he had been working on. Among other things, the author advances a proposition now known as Pascals Wager: the idea that a rational person should behave as though God exists.
